## SDK Parity Notes — Weekly Eng Sync

As of this sprint, the Korvex Android SDK and the Korvex iOS SDK are at feature parity except for offline queue replay, which lands on iOS next cycle. Any new public API must ship to both SDKs in the same release train; partial releases require sign-off from the platform leads. Release candidates for both SDKs are built by the parity pipeline and must be signed before upload. The shared signing key is provided below.

deploy key for kagup-bawig: bky9_ZMq28eTw9

**Action item: SQL linting rules (from the Drossel outage review)**

So, the outage happened because an unlinted migration dropped an index mid-peak. Fix: all `.sql` files now run through sqlcomb in CI, blocking merges on unsafe DDL patterns. New folks — don't bypass it with the override flag unless a senior signs off. The rule list, severity levels, and exemption process are documented on the page below.

operations page: https://jira.zemvarsys.internal/projects/display/browse/display/f911

// Encoding sniffing for user-uploaded text files in Saltgrass.
// We check BOM first, then a capped statistical pass (8 KB max)
// to avoid unbounded reads on hostile uploads. Ambiguous files
// fall back to this constant rather than guessing, which closed
// the smuggling vector flagged in the last audit. Fixed as of the
// build noted below.

trace token, bawif-tajof: htk14_21e308fc7b4137

Changelog 3.2.0 — Lattermill crossword generator. Defaults changed: grid symmetry now rotational instead of mirror; min word length raised from 2 to 3; theme-slot scoring weights rebalanced. Plugin authors relying on the old fill order should pin 3.1.x or override explicitly. Clue bank caching is now on by default. The new default configuration shipped with this release is as follows.

service settings:
ralael:
  pin: 7453
  tenant: zorath
  seal: seal_087806e4
  metrics_host: metrics.ralael.paliqworks.example
  standby_team: fraath
  escalation: praok-istiel
  nonce: 10e083